Which Roku soundbar is better?

Which Roku soundbar is better?

The Roku Smart Soundbar is a better 2.0 soundbar than the Roku Streambar. These two soundbars have the same physical inputs as well as sound enhancement features. However, the Smart Soundbar has a significantly better-balanced sound profile and its surround performance is much better, too.

How do I connect a soundbar to my Roku TV?

Connecting to an AVR or soundbar using optical for audio

  1. Connect the end of the HDMI cable that is not attached to your Roku player to an available HDMI input on your TV.
  2. Connect an optical cable to the optical output on your Roku player. Connect the opposite end to an optical (or S/PDIF) input on your AVR or soundbar.

Does Roku soundbar work with regular TV?

Unlike the Roku TV Wireless Speakers, you don’t need a Roku TV to use the Streambar Pro; it will work with any TV. You can also stream video from your phone through the Roku app, and play music on the soundbar over Bluetooth.

How do you hook up a soundbar to a Roku TV?

Connect the end of the HDMI cable that is not attached to your Roku player to an available HDMI input on your TV. Connect an optical cable to the optical output on your Roku player. Connect the opposite end to an optical (or S/PDIF) input on your AVR or soundbar. Note: Only some Roku players include an optical port.
